When Should I Replace My Roof in Monsey?
Replacing your roof can be a pricey endeavor, so it's important to know when you should replace it in Monsey. There are some signs to consider before making the investment. Many missing or damaged shingles and recurring leaks are telltale signs that your roof needs to be replaced soon.
Some homeowners in Monsey are considering going solar. You might want to get a new roof before your solar installation project, however, because you'll want it to outlast your solar panels.
